NLIGHT Appoints Gerald M. Haines II to Board of Directors, Strengthening Aerospace & Defense Expertise

NLIGHT, Inc. announced the appointment of Gerald M. Haines II to its Board of Directors and Audit Committee, bringing valuable financial and aerospace & defense industry expertise.

New Director Appointment
Gerald M. Haines II has been appointed as a Class I director to nLIGHT's Board of Directors, with his term expiring at the 2028 annual meeting of stockholders.

Audit Committee Membership
Mr. Haines has also been appointed as a member of the Board's Audit Committee, enhancing financial oversight.

Strategic Industry Experience
Mr. Haines brings over two decades of leadership experience, including CFO roles and significant experience in the aerospace & defense sector, which aligns with nLIGHT's growth strategy.

The appointment of Gerald M. Haines II to nLIGHT's Board of Directors is a positive development, bringing significant financial and strategic leadership experience, particularly within the aerospace and defense sector. His background as a CFO and head of corporate development at Mercury Systems directly aligns with nLIGHT's stated focus on expanding in the aerospace & defense markets. His addition to the Audit Committee further strengthens the company's financial oversight and governance. This move indicates a strategic effort to enhance the board's capabilities in key growth areas.
At the time of this filing, LASR was trading at $37.30 on NASDAQ in the Manufacturing sector, with a market capitalization of approximately $1.9B. The 52-week trading range was $6.20 to $39.99. This filing was assessed with positive market sentiment and an importance score of 7 out of 10.
